> ###  BTW,   My latest creation uses  24 x 10,000 uf  @ 450 vdc caps, all 
> in series..
> and charged up to 7700 vdc.   That’s  one bank.    I built a 2nd identical 
> bank of 24,
> and parallel  the 2 x banks together... onto a common buss.... via hv 
> fuses of course.
> I use a  1.1 kw CCS, energy discharge rated  glitch  50 ohm R.    And yes, 
> you can cro-bar
> it all day long..and nothing happens...just a blown HV fuse.  ( via  a vac 
> contactor of course).
>
> ##  This is all old news..at least for over 5 years now.   The concept 
> works very good.  It amounts
> to a brute force regulated B+ supply.
